BenRiach 25 Year Old The Twenty Five Speyside Single Malt Scotch Whisky (2022) 70cl
*** FOUR CASK MATURED ***
A richly sumptuous single malt, interwoven with mellow smoke and a masterful curation of oak. Crafted from a combination of unpeated and peated spirit and four cask matured for at least twenty five years in sherry casks, bourbon barrels, virgin oak casks and Madeira Island wine casks. During long maturation Benriach’s sweet Speyside smoke mellows and integrates with the fruit, malt and oak. After twenty-five years, rich layering develops into caramelised smoke, further enhanced through multi-layered cask maturation. The whisky from each cask type, imbued with particular flavour characteristics, is then expertly married together to create a sumptuous single malt, layered with baked fruit, honey malt and toasted oak spice with a long, rich, caramelised smoke finish. All in perfect balance.
A mellow, smoky 25-year-old single malt from Benriach, made with a combination of peated and un-peated spirit and matured in a combination of sherry casks, bourbon barrels, virgin oak casks and Madeira Island wine casks. The result is aromas of smoked apricots, dark chocolate covered cherries and hazelnut toffee that fill the nose, complemented by notes of baked apples, cinnamon, toasted oak, orange and smoky caramel throughout the palate.
COLOUR
Deep amber
NOSE
Smoked apricot, dark cherry chocolate, hazelnut toffee
PALATE
Baked fruit, toasted oak spice, orange and cinnamon spice, finishing with rich caramelised smoke
SMOKE LEVEL
Mellow
"At Twenty Five Years Benriach begins to take on an enhanced depth of character. Rich baked fruits, honeyed malt and a caramel smoke finish elevate the sumptuous, rich flavour of this four cask matured expression."
ABV - A respectable 46%
